(UI)
用戶界面(UI)是任何自建詞庫的單詞應用程序的重要組成部分。這個界面應該是易于用戶使用,并使其更輕松地添加單詞和管理他們的詞庫。這個界面一般會包括以下幾個部分:
– 添加單詞的UI:添加單詞的UI包括單詞,發音,釋義和例句(如果有的話)。用戶可以通過這個界面添加一個單詞。
– 刪除單詞的UI:這個界面允許用戶選擇一個單詞并刪除它。
– 查找單詞的自己建APPUI:通過這個界面,用戶可以在他們的詞庫中搜索單詞。
– 詞庫列表:這個列表顯示用戶當前的詞庫。
2. 數據庫
在自建詞庫的單詞應用程序中,數據庫用于存儲用戶添加的單詞和其他相關信息。數據庫的設計應該能夠滿足應用程序的功能需求。在大多數情況下,SQLite是一種很好的數據庫選擇,因為它是一種輕便的關系型數據庫,可以在多種設備上使用。
3. 學習模式
學習模式是自建詞庫的單詞應用程序中的一個重要的部分。這個模式應該能夠測試用戶記住了多少單詞,同時還能夠提醒用戶去復習。以下是一些常見的學習模式:
– 填空測試:這個模式給出單詞的釋義,然后要求用戶填寫正確的單詞。當用戶失敗時,該單詞會被添加到他們的“需要復習”的列表中。
– 選擇測試:這個模式顯示一個單詞,然后給出幾個選項。用戶必須選擇正確的詞義。當用戶失敗時,該單詞會被添加到他們的“需要復習”的列表中。
– 拼寫測試:這個模式向用戶顯示一個單詞,然后要求用戶把它正確地拼寫出來。當用戶失敗時,該單詞會被添加到他們的“需要復習”的列表中。
– 提醒:學習模式還包括提醒,以確保用戶不會忘記他們的復習計劃。
4. 備份和云同步
備份和云同步是自建詞庫的單詞應用程序中重要的部分,它們可以確保用戶的數據在任何情況下都不會丟失。這個功能包括:
– 備份:這個功能讓用戶把詞庫中的單詞保存到一個云端存儲空間中,以APP自己做備份數據。
– 同步:同步功能使用戶可以在不同的設備上訪問他們的詞庫。
總結:
自建詞庫的單詞應用程序已經越來越受歡迎,因為它們可以幫助用戶更輕松地學習新詞匯和管理自己的詞庫。本文中,我們已經對自建詞庫的單詞應用程序的原理和詳細介紹有了一定的了解,希望對有需要的人士有所幫助。